Before diving into specific designs, it's important to understand what features to search for in an affordable drill. Here's a breakdown:
FactorDescriptionKind of DrillCorded vs. cordless; each has its benefits and drawbacks depending on the intended usage.Power RatingMeasured in volts for cordless drills and amps for corded drills. A greater ranking equates to more power.Chuck SizeDrill chucks been available in various sizes, impacting the kinds of bits you can use (1/4 inch vs. 1/2 inch).Speed and TorqueAdjustable speed and torque settings are vital for various drilling and fastening tasks.Battery LifeFor cordless drills, make sure battery life meets your requirements, especially for prolonged jobs.Weight and ErgonomicsA light-weight and properly designed drill is easier to deal with for extended durations.Brand ReputationTrusted brands typically have better customer care, guarantee, and item longevity.PriceAffordable drills can be discovered in numerous price ranges, but consider balancing cost with features.Suggested Affordable Drills

1. What is the distinction in between a corded and cordless drill?Corded drills
need to be plugged into an outlet and provide consistent power, making them appropriate for sturdy tasks. Cordless drills offer more movement and are convenient for those who frequently operate in different locations.
2. How much must I invest in an affordable drill?Prices can vary, however typically, a great affordable drill can vary from ₤ 50 to ₤ 150. Consider your requirements and choose a drill that balances expense with functionality.
3. What is a great battery life for a cordless drill?Aim for a minimum of 1.5 Ah(Amp hours ). More powerful batteries can extend runtime, but the drilling jobs and frequency of usage will likewise affect just how much battery life you'll require. 4. How do I keep my drill?Regularly tidy your drill
and keep the bits sharp. Also, inspect the battery and chuck mechanisms to guarantee they are operating well and replace them if essential. 5. Can I utilize a drill for tasks besides drilling?Yes! A lot of drills can also function as screwdrivers and can even
mix paint or sand wood with the ideal attachments.
